Transaction 8f995dd2abe29ee07ce923263bf245fe79c708206a727e4fd00ace9637f3e816

1 Input
2 Outputs
  • 8f995dd2abe29ee07ce923263bf245fe79c708206a727e4fd00ace9637f3e816:0
  • value  16649634
    address  3QQ3pqrCL63gWdpoX2uLssdm779HEF8nY1
  • 8f995dd2abe29ee07ce923263bf245fe79c708206a727e4fd00ace9637f3e816:1
  • value  55963
    address  141RbDJqN2YjfCBMPdtZgQPftDJMqKGQvK